The bite force of a bobcat is quite impressive, considering their size. These feline predators have powerful jaws that allow them to take down prey much larger than themselves. Research has shown that the average bite force of a bobcat is around 600 pounds per square inch (psi). This is enough to crush the bones of their prey and deliver a fatal bite.

One interesting trend related to the bite force of a bobcat is how it compares to other animals of similar size. For example, a bobcat’s bite force is much stronger than that of a domestic cat, which typically has a bite force of around 200-300 psi. This is due to the bobcat’s larger size and more muscular jaw muscles.

Another trend to consider is how the bite force of a bobcat is influenced by factors such as age and health. Younger bobcats may not have fully developed jaw muscles, resulting in a weaker bite force compared to adult bobcats. Additionally, a bobcat that is sick or injured may have a reduced bite force due to pain or weakness.

When it comes to hunting and feeding, the bite force of a bobcat plays a crucial role. These predators rely on their strong jaws to catch and kill prey, such as rabbits, squirrels, and birds. The powerful bite force of a bobcat allows them to quickly dispatch their prey and consume it with ease.

In terms of self-defense, the bite force of a bobcat is also important. When threatened, bobcats will use their sharp teeth and strong jaws to defend themselves against larger predators or humans. The ability to deliver a powerful bite can mean the difference between life and death for a bobcat in a dangerous situation.
